Introduction

During the week before Easter (Holy Week) the North Monmouthshire Ministry Area is organising a series of joint-services for led by Ian Rees, Archdeacon of the Gwent Valleys. A request has been placed for a small choir to sing during the Maundy Thursday service, both during Communion and the foot washing ceremonies.

Who

Membership of the choir is open to all interested singers.

Singing with the choir carries no implication of further committment. This is a self contained project and once done and dusted, that's it. You will be kept informed of other similar projects, but not with an expectation that you will participate.

It is NOT expected that singers will be able to sight read music.
